Probleme mit Umlaute umwandeln

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Probleme mit Umlaute umwandeln

    Hallo ich habe jetzt schon mehrere Seiten durch stöbert um den Fehler beheben zu können. Jedoch ohne Erfolg.

    Ich möchte bei einen GB, dass die Sonderzeichen wie ä, Ö, ß in ihrer Codes umgewandelt werden. Komischer Weise funktioniert es auf einer Seite von mir, aber auf der anderen Homepage bekomme ich bei der Eingabe: ß é É è È ä Ä ö Ö ü Ü kommt das heraus:
    � é � è � ä � ö � ü �


    Am Code habe ich auch schon rumgetüfftelt.

    PHP-Code:
    $suchmuster[0] = '/Ü/';
    $suchmuster[1] = '/ü/';
    $suchmuster[2] = '/Ä/';
    ...

    $ersetzungen[0] = 'Ü';
    $ersetzungen[1] = '&uuml';
    $ersetzungen[2] = 'Ä';
    ...


      
    $strNachricht=preg_replace('#<br />#','' $_POST['strNachricht']);
      
    $strNachricht=nl2br(htmlentities($strNachricht));
      
    $strNachricht=preg_replace($suchmuster,$ersetzungen$strNachricht); 
    Wäre lieb, wenn ihr mir weiterhelfen könntet. Danke schon mal im Vorraus
    Zuletzt geändert von Salitor; 20.12.2005, 12:35.

  • #2
    Stchwort: Charset, Zeichencodierung, ...

    Kommentar

    Lädt...
    X